Sports Baltimore Ravens favored in Buffalo for AFC playoff clash: Is the line justified? | Speak By Romeo Peter January 16, 2025January 16, 2025 0 minutes, 2 seconds Read Access and manage your favorites here DISMISS Read More
Sports Didier Deschamps talks France’s heartbreaking 2-1 loss to Spain | UEFA Euro 2024 By Romeo Peter July 10, 2024July 10, 2024
Sports NFL Christmas Day top plays: Brady, Bucs prevail in OT; Packers, Rams secure wins By Romeo Peter December 27, 2022December 27, 2022